While reviewing the failing snapshot tests for the Periwink component library, I found that the CI runners and local developer machines are using different serializer settings, which explains the intermittent mismatches on the DatePicker and Modal snapshots. This is drift, not a genuine regression: the snapshots themselves are fine. Please review the proposed reconciliation carefully, since any change here regenerates every snapshot in the repo. For reference, the canonical settings we intend to enforce are below.

service settings:
ralael:
  pin: 7453
  tenant: zorath
  seal: seal_087806e4
  metrics_host: metrics.ralael.paliqworks.example
  standby_team: fraath
  escalation: praok-istiel
  nonce: 10e083

Re: the Glimmerforge rebuild pipeline — the dependency graph diffing looks correct, but I'd flag for the release notes that partial rebuilds now skip pages whose upstream fragments are unchanged. This changes cache eviction timing, so please verify staging before cutting 4.2. The constants we settled on after benchmarking are below.

constants for hawif-fahog:
CAPS = {
    "wendor": 351,
    "zorys": 835,
}

One request before merge: plugin panels must read theme tokens from the shared `themeBridge` rather than hardcoding hex values, otherwise third-party widgets will flash the wrong palette during the transition animation. We debounce theme-change events so plugins aren't re-rendered on every system toggle, and we clamp contrast adjustments to keep accessibility ratios intact. Please confirm your panel respects these signals. For reference, the current transition and contrast tuning constants are listed below.

tuning constants:
RATE_LIMITS = {
    "zorael": 10,
    "oliix": 1,
    "holix": 2,
    "quenix": 10,
}